1998 Holden Nova vs. 2009 Lada 110
To start off, 2009 Lada 110 is newer by 11 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1998 Holden Nova.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1998 Holden Nova would be higher. At 1,585 cc (4 cylinders), 1998 Holden Nova is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1998 Holden Nova (105 HP @ 5800 RPM) has 14 more horse power than 2009 Lada 110. (91 HP @ 5600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1998 Holden Nova should accelerate faster than 2009 Lada 110.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Lada 110 weights approximately 25 kg more than 1998 Holden Nova.
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1998 Holden Nova (135 Nm @ 4800 RPM) has 7 more torque (in Nm) than 2009 Lada 110. (128 Nm @ 3700 RPM). This means 1998 Holden Nova will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2009 Lada 110.
